ABOUT CAMILLIANS HOME HEALTH SERVICES, LLC 

Located in Houston, Texas, our company has been in this business for more than 10 years. We bring more than 40 years of experience in home healthcare to our senior clients. Our staff is proficient in Spanish, Chinese, Tagalog, Vietnamese, and English.

BIOGRAPHIES

MAGGIE TOLLES, FOUNDER AND ADMINISTRATOR

In 2011, Maggie founded our company where she is currently the president and CEO. Her vision is to build her company into a premier home health service provider dedicated to compassionate care and hospital-quality care at home.


Maggie has more than 35 years of experience in healthcare including 20 years at the UCLA Medical Center in Westwood California. She graduated from a medical school in Cebu City, Philippines. In the US, she worked in dialysis and found her way to the UCLA Medical Center, one of the world's leading dialysis centers.


In 1996, Maggie was awarded Nurse of the Year in UCLA’s outpatient sector for her work with dual kidney/liver pediatric cases. She worked for 10 years in the Neonatal Intensive Care Unit (NICU) at UCLA.

JAMES TOLLES, CFO 

With his wife Maggie, James co-founded our company in 2011. He brings more than 25 years of expertise in computer engineering (hardware and software) along with his 20+ years of finance and investment experience. James looks to bring the latest in tech in terms of custom software applications.


He graduated from Williams College, Massachusetts in 1978 with a degree in physics and worked as an electronic/software engineer for 25 years, including 3 years in the Silicon Valley.
